How do I Find an E-Card?

How do I Find an E-Card? thumbnail
Send an electronic card and save on postage.

If you want to send a birthday card or any other greeting card to someone who lives far away, you can send an "e-card" instead of a paper card. E-cards serve the purpose of regular greeting cards but are completely digital--all you have to do is email them to the recipient. Another perk is that they arrive instantly and require no postage. Many e-cards are free to use.

Instructions

    • 1

      Go to a website that offers free e-cards for every occasion and style. Some of these free e-card websites are Ecardica.com, 123Greetings.com and Greeting-Cards.com. Sign up for an account on the site.

    • 2

      Click on a category for the relation between you and the person you want to send the e-card to, or browse by occasion, such as "birthday," and then choose the recipient's relation to you (just like you would at the store when picking out a card).

    • 3

      If you have a very specific e-card in mind, type the kind of card you would like in the search box on the front page. If you want a funny card to send to your grandmother on her birthday, type in keywords like "grandmother," "funny" and "birthday." You can also find e-cards that feature an interactive game or music.

    • 4

      Many free e-card sites specialize in a particular style. For example, Rattlebox.com offers cards featuring retro video clips and SomeEcards.com has a wide selection of ironic cards with retro illustrations. Many other sites have other types of cards.

Tips & Warnings

  • If you want to say something specific, many e-cards allow you to personalize them.
